Women's shot put events for wheelchair athletes were held at the 2004 Summer Paralympics in the Athens Olympic Stadium. Events were held in three disability classes, F52/53 being held jointly with F32-34 cerebral palsy athletes.

F32-34/52/53

The F32-34/52/53 event was won by Maria E. Salas, representing  Mexico.

26 Sept. 2004, 18:00

F54/55

The F54/55 event was won by Marianne Buggenhagen, representing  Germany.

19 Sept. 2004, 17:00

F56-58

The F56-58 event was won by Nadia Medjmedj, representing  Algeria.

20 Sept. 2004, 17:00
